Skip to content
项目
群组
代码片段
帮助
当前项目
正在载入...
登录 / 注册
切换导航面板
Z
ZLMediaKit
概览
Overview
Details
Activity
Cycle Analytics
版本库
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
问题
0
Issues
0
列表
Board
标记
里程碑
合并请求
0
Merge Requests
0
CI / CD
CI / CD
流水线
作业
日程表
图表
维基
Wiki
代码片段
Snippets
成员
Collapse sidebar
Close sidebar
活动
图像
聊天
创建新问题
作业
提交
Issue Boards
Open sidebar
张翔宇
ZLMediaKit
Commits
84da6607
Commit
84da6607
authored
7 years ago
by
xzl
Browse files
Options
Browse Files
Download
Email Patches
Plain Diff
更该配置项名称
parent
e2ce16c7
隐藏空白字符变更
内嵌
并排
正在显示
3 个修改的文件
包含
10 行增加
和
10 行删除
+10
-10
src/MedaiFile/MediaRecorder.cpp
+1
-1
src/config.cpp
+7
-7
src/config.h
+2
-2
没有找到文件。
src/MedaiFile/MediaRecorder.cpp
查看文件 @
84da6607
...
@@ -21,7 +21,7 @@ namespace MediaFile {
...
@@ -21,7 +21,7 @@ namespace MediaFile {
MediaRecorder
::
MediaRecorder
(
const
string
&
strApp
,
const
string
&
strId
,
const
std
::
shared_ptr
<
PlayerBase
>
&
pPlayer
)
{
MediaRecorder
::
MediaRecorder
(
const
string
&
strApp
,
const
string
&
strId
,
const
std
::
shared_ptr
<
PlayerBase
>
&
pPlayer
)
{
#ifdef ENABLE_MEDIAFILE
#ifdef ENABLE_MEDIAFILE
static
string
hlsPrefix
=
mINI
::
Instance
()[
Config
::
H
ls
::
kHttpPrefix
];
static
string
hlsPrefix
=
mINI
::
Instance
()[
Config
::
H
ttp
::
kHttpPrefix
];
static
string
hlsPath
=
mINI
::
Instance
()[
Config
::
Hls
::
kFilePath
];
static
string
hlsPath
=
mINI
::
Instance
()[
Config
::
Hls
::
kFilePath
];
static
uint32_t
hlsBufSize
=
mINI
::
Instance
()[
Config
::
Hls
::
kFileBufSize
].
as
<
uint32_t
>
();
static
uint32_t
hlsBufSize
=
mINI
::
Instance
()[
Config
::
Hls
::
kFileBufSize
].
as
<
uint32_t
>
();
static
uint32_t
hlsDuration
=
mINI
::
Instance
()[
Config
::
Hls
::
kSegmentDuration
].
as
<
uint32_t
>
();
static
uint32_t
hlsDuration
=
mINI
::
Instance
()[
Config
::
Hls
::
kSegmentDuration
].
as
<
uint32_t
>
();
...
...
This diff is collapsed.
Click to expand it.
src/config.cpp
查看文件 @
84da6607
...
@@ -77,6 +77,12 @@ const char kRootPath[] = HTTP_FIELD"rootPath";
...
@@ -77,6 +77,12 @@ const char kRootPath[] = HTTP_FIELD"rootPath";
"</html>"
"</html>"
const
char
kNotFound
[]
=
HTTP_FIELD
"notFound"
;
const
char
kNotFound
[]
=
HTTP_FIELD
"notFound"
;
//HTTP访问url前缀
#define HTTP_PREFIX (StrPrinter << "http://" \
<< SockUtil::get_local_ip() \
<< ":" << HTTP_PORT << endl)
const
char
kHttpPrefix
[]
=
HTTP_FIELD
"httpPrefix"
;
onceToken
token
([](){
onceToken
token
([](){
mINI
::
Instance
()[
kPort
]
=
HTTP_PORT
;
mINI
::
Instance
()[
kPort
]
=
HTTP_PORT
;
mINI
::
Instance
()[
kSendBufSize
]
=
HTTP_SEND_BUF_SIZE
;
mINI
::
Instance
()[
kSendBufSize
]
=
HTTP_SEND_BUF_SIZE
;
...
@@ -87,6 +93,7 @@ onceToken token([](){
...
@@ -87,6 +93,7 @@ onceToken token([](){
mINI
::
Instance
()[
kServerName
]
=
HTTP_SERVER_NAME
;
mINI
::
Instance
()[
kServerName
]
=
HTTP_SERVER_NAME
;
mINI
::
Instance
()[
kRootPath
]
=
HTTP_ROOT_PATH
;
mINI
::
Instance
()[
kRootPath
]
=
HTTP_ROOT_PATH
;
mINI
::
Instance
()[
kNotFound
]
=
HTTP_NOT_FOUND
;
mINI
::
Instance
()[
kNotFound
]
=
HTTP_NOT_FOUND
;
mINI
::
Instance
()[
kHttpPrefix
]
=
HTTP_PREFIX
;
},
nullptr
);
},
nullptr
);
}
//namespace Http
}
//namespace Http
...
@@ -254,12 +261,6 @@ const char kSegmentNum[] = HLS_FIELD"segNum";
...
@@ -254,12 +261,6 @@ const char kSegmentNum[] = HLS_FIELD"segNum";
#define HLS_FILE_BUF_SIZE (64 * 1024)
#define HLS_FILE_BUF_SIZE (64 * 1024)
const
char
kFileBufSize
[]
=
HLS_FIELD
"fileBufSize"
;
const
char
kFileBufSize
[]
=
HLS_FIELD
"fileBufSize"
;
//HTTP访问url前缀
#define HLS_HTTP_PREFIX (StrPrinter << "http://" \
<< SockUtil::get_local_ip() \
<< ":" << HTTP_PORT << endl)
const
char
kHttpPrefix
[]
=
HLS_FIELD
"httpPrefix"
;
//录制文件路径
//录制文件路径
#define HLS_FILE_PATH (HTTP_ROOT_PATH)
#define HLS_FILE_PATH (HTTP_ROOT_PATH)
const
char
kFilePath
[]
=
HLS_FIELD
"filePath"
;
const
char
kFilePath
[]
=
HLS_FIELD
"filePath"
;
...
@@ -268,7 +269,6 @@ onceToken token([](){
...
@@ -268,7 +269,6 @@ onceToken token([](){
mINI
::
Instance
()[
kSegmentDuration
]
=
HLS_SEGMENT_DURATION
;
mINI
::
Instance
()[
kSegmentDuration
]
=
HLS_SEGMENT_DURATION
;
mINI
::
Instance
()[
kSegmentNum
]
=
HLS_SEGMENT_NUM
;
mINI
::
Instance
()[
kSegmentNum
]
=
HLS_SEGMENT_NUM
;
mINI
::
Instance
()[
kFileBufSize
]
=
HLS_FILE_BUF_SIZE
;
mINI
::
Instance
()[
kFileBufSize
]
=
HLS_FILE_BUF_SIZE
;
mINI
::
Instance
()[
kHttpPrefix
]
=
HLS_HTTP_PREFIX
;
mINI
::
Instance
()[
kFilePath
]
=
HLS_FILE_PATH
;
mINI
::
Instance
()[
kFilePath
]
=
HLS_FILE_PATH
;
},
nullptr
);
},
nullptr
);
...
...
This diff is collapsed.
Click to expand it.
src/config.h
查看文件 @
84da6607
...
@@ -79,6 +79,8 @@ extern const char kServerName[];
...
@@ -79,6 +79,8 @@ extern const char kServerName[];
extern
const
char
kRootPath
[];
extern
const
char
kRootPath
[];
//http 404错误提示内容
//http 404错误提示内容
extern
const
char
kNotFound
[];
extern
const
char
kNotFound
[];
//HTTP访问url前缀
extern
const
char
kHttpPrefix
[];
}
//namespace Http
}
//namespace Http
////////////SHELL配置///////////
////////////SHELL配置///////////
...
@@ -151,8 +153,6 @@ extern const char kSegmentDuration[];
...
@@ -151,8 +153,6 @@ extern const char kSegmentDuration[];
extern
const
char
kSegmentNum
[];
extern
const
char
kSegmentNum
[];
//HLS文件写缓存大小
//HLS文件写缓存大小
extern
const
char
kFileBufSize
[];
extern
const
char
kFileBufSize
[];
//HTTP访问url前缀
extern
const
char
kHttpPrefix
[];
//录制文件路径
//录制文件路径
extern
const
char
kFilePath
[];
extern
const
char
kFilePath
[];
}
//namespace Hls
}
//namespace Hls
...
...
This diff is collapsed.
Click to expand it.
编写
预览
Markdown
格式
0%
重试
或
添加新文件
添加附件
取消
您添加了
0
人
到此讨论。请谨慎行事。
请先完成此评论的编辑!
取消
请
注册
或者
登录
后发表评论